Frida

Epicò Parfum Frida is an Eau de Parfum launched in 2022. The fragrance opens with Peach, Blueberry, Bergamot, and Lemon, settles into a heart of Rose, Jasmine, Orange Blossom, and Champagne Rosé, and dries down to a base of Woody, Oakmoss, Musk, and Ambergris.

Our verdict on Frida: Acquired

A truly gorgeous, fruity, bubbly musk that's pretty much a guaranteed crowd-pleaser, delivering sunny, sophisticated vibes perfect for daily wear. If you’re into the fuzzy peach DNA of Valaya, you’ll likely adore this uplifted, juicy take.

This scent is transparent and joyful, making it highly suitable for casual and daily wear especially in warmer months. While elegant, its fruity and musky character might be a bit too casual for very formal events, but it's universally pleasant enough for most office environments.

About

Frida bursts open with a juicy hit of peach and blueberry, zested up by bright lemon and bergamot. A sparkling champagne rosé accord adds a delightful fizzy lift, mingling with delicate rose, jasmine, and orange blossom, keeping things fresh rather than heavy. It settles into a clean, gentle musk, underpinned by soft woody notes, a hint of oakmoss, and a subtle ambergris warmth, making for a sophisticated and radiant dry-down.
